Brief Encounter - David Lean (1945)

When women were dissaproved of smoking in the street and love could be a violent emotion. Mythical film by David Lean with the collaboration of Noël Coward (screenplay) and Sergei Rachmaninoff (music, yes). Trains in the mist, bells and whistles, a man and a woman. It could happen to you. Love appears in the middle of the routine, and who wouldn't sympathize?. To be so happy and then so miserable. The final scene, not in the original play, is a kind of lenitive for sensitive souls.
